Today we will be listing the biggest movies that will be releasing in theaters and streaming this August.
Â
Bullet Train | In Theaters August 5th
Directed By: David LeitchÂ
Starring: Brad Pitt, Sandra Bullock, Bad Bunny
Official Synopsis: Five assassins find themselves on a fast moving bullet train from Tokyo to Morioka with only a few stops in between. They discover their missions are not unrelated to each other.

Bodies Bodies Bodies | In Theaters August 5th
Directed By: Halina Reijn
Starring: Rachel Sennott, Amandla Stenberg, Pete Davidson
Official Synopsis: When a group of rich 20-somethings plan a hurricane party at a remote family mansion, a party game turns deadly in this fresh and funny look at backstabbing, fake friends, and one party gone very, very wrong.

Prey | On Hulu August 5th
Directed By: Dan Trachtenberg
Starring: Amber Midthunder, Dane DiLiegro, Stefany Mathias
Official Synopsis: A skilled Comanche warrior protects her tribe from a highly evolved alien predator that hunts humans for sport, fighting against wilderness, dangerous colonisers and this mysterious creature to keep her people safe.

Fall | In Theaters August 12thÂ
Directed By: Scott Mann
Starring: Grace Caroline Currey, Virginia Gardner, Jeffrey Dean Morgan
Official Synopsis:Â For best friends Becky and Hunter, life is all about conquering fears and pushing limits. However, after they climb 2,000 feet to the top of a remote, abandoned radio tower, they find themselves stranded with no way down.

Day Shift | On Netflix August 12th
Directed By: J.J Perry
Starring: Jamie Foxx, Snoop Dogg, Dave Franco
Official Synopsis: A hardworking dad out to provide for his daughter uses a boring pool-cleaning job as a front for his real gig: hunting and killing vampires.

Beast | In Theaters August 19th
Directed By: Baltasar KormakurÂ
Starring: Idris Elba, Sharlto Copley, Iyana Hailey
Official Synopsis: Recently widowed Dr. Nate Daniels and his two teenage daughters travel to a South African game reserve managed by Martin Battles, an old family friend and wildlife biologist.

The Invitation | In Theaters August 26thÂ
Directed By: Jessica M. ThompsonÂ
Starring: Nathalie Emmanuel, Thomas Doherty, Stephanie CorneliussenÂ
Official Synopsis: A young woman learns the shocking and bloody truth about her family history while staying at a lavish estate.
